SUMMARY:The Fight Continues: Celebrating the legacy of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. and ongoing efforts of housing justice advocates
DESCRIPTION:Join Fair Housing Council of Oregon for a training celebrating the legacy of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. Learn about the contributions of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. in organizing against housing discrimination\, and other examples through the decades of advocates working towards housing justice. This presentation will be a look back at important fights and aims to inspire a forward view of what is next in addressing housing discrimination and injustice. \nRegister Here \nAbout the Presenter \nMaig Tinnin is the Education and Outreach Specialist for Southern Oregon. They graduated from Portland State University and before coming to the Fair Housing Council\, spent over a decade working in disability services and supporting self-advocates in a variety of projects. Maig is passionate about the housing justice movement and enjoys finding creative solutions to the Fair Housing needs of Oregon’s rural communities.
